Word: Bordello
Speech Type: Noun
Etymology:
late 16th century (gradually replacing Middle English bordel): from Italian, probably from Old French bordel, diminutive of borde ‘small farm, cottage’, ultimately of Germanic origin
Audio Pronunciation:
Phonetic Spelling:
bɔːˈdɛləʊ
Dialects: British English
Definition:
a brothel.
Short Definition:brothel
